1 | Was approached for the part of Victor Modino in Heavy (1995). He turned it down, saying he "didn't want to play that type of character". |
2 | Black is referenced in the song "Veruca Salt Et Frank Black" by Vincent Delerm in the album Kensington Square [2004]. |
3 | Frank and his wife Violet welcomed their second child, Lucy Berlin on April 21st. She was born at 5:30 am, weighing just under 8 lbs, 10 oz |
4 | First child, son Jack Errol Thompson, was born on 7 January 2005 in Springfield, Oregon. |
5 | Black is referenced in the song "Fire Water Burn" by Bloodhound gang, with the lyric "I'm not black like Barry White, no, I'm white like Frank Black is". The song then pays homage to Black's band Pixies by rewriting several lines of their song "Monkey Gone to Heaven" from Pixies' seminal 1989 album "Doolittle". |
6 | The Pixies reunited in 2004. |
7 | Former lead singer of the influential alternative group The Pixies. |
8 | Developed his trademark singing style after a friend told him to scream The Beatles' "Oh Darling" "like you hate that b****!" |
